Implementation of the deep DWB in the Dickey Creek Bridge

We present the rehabilitation design of the Dickey Creek Bridge, Rt. 601 in Sugar Grove VA using a 91 cm deep hybrid FRP double web beam (DWB). Using the AASHTO HS20 design criteria, we show that the DWB girders can be safely implemented in this 11.6 m span bridge to meet the modified design criteria. The efforts to assess both shear and bending section properties and assess their influence on the design are detailed. Connections of the deck to the girder and the connection of a crash tested guardrail to the structure are of particular concern and are discussed. A preliminary and comprehensive design approach is described and presented for such structures.
